+Added: On June 15, 2021, our common stock was uplisted and is now listed on the Nasdaq Global Market® Exchange under the ticker symbol "USIO".
+Added: Prior to that change our common stock had been listed on the Nasdaq Capital Markets Exchange under the ticker symbol “PYDS”
+Added: since August 11, 2015, and "USIO" since June 26, 2019. 
On March 10, 2022, 25,533,013 shares of our common stock were issued and outstanding.
